In 2023, Italy led the European market in sold production of parts and accessories for motorcycles and side-cars with a value of 1.2332 billion euros, experiencing a significant year-on-year growth of 17.43%. Germany, the second-largest market, saw a decrease of 7.88%, bringing its value to 0.24652 billion euros. Spain, marking a modest gain of 2.44%, stood at 0.082451 billion euros, while the United Kingdom experienced a decline of 3.76% to 0.040953 billion euros. France showed a slight improvement with a 1.77% increase. The market remained relatively stable among smaller producers such as Portugal, Czechia, and Denmark, with moderate growth rates near 3% and 4%. Eastern European countries like Hungary and Croatia faced declines, while Estonia showed strong growth with a 15.08% increase.
